SharpDevelop 编译时,任务失败,因为未找到“resgen.exe”的解决方法
2016-03-25 09:38
831 查看
在git clone sprite的项目,在本地编译的时候,会出现
任务失败,因为未找到“resgen.exe”,或未安装正确的 Microsoft Windows SDK。任务正在注册表项 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Microsoft SDKs\Windows\v7.0A\WinSDK-NetFx35Tools-x86 的 InstallationFolder 值中所指定位置下的“bin”子目录中查找“resgen.exe”。通过执行下列操作之一可以解决此问题: 1) 安装 Microsoft Windows SDK。2) 安装 Visual Studio 2010。3) 手动向正确的位置设置上面的注册表项。4) 将正确的位置传入任务的“ToolPath”参数中。 (MSB3091)
的错误。在
操作是: 在当前编辑的项目,右键,选择"Properties",
点击"Change",就会进入"Product Upgrade"的画面,在"Change target frameworkd"中选择 当前的.net framework 版本,然后再点击"Convert".
.net framework ,在控制面板,卸载程序中,可以看到.net framewrok 字样的,这就是本机的.net framework 版本
任务失败,因为未找到“resgen.exe”,或未安装正确的 Microsoft Windows SDK。任务正在注册表项 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Microsoft SDKs\Windows\v7.0A\WinSDK-NetFx35Tools-x86 的 InstallationFolder 值中所指定位置下的“bin”子目录中查找“resgen.exe”。通过执行下列操作之一可以解决此问题: 1) 安装 Microsoft Windows SDK。2) 安装 Visual Studio 2010。3) 手动向正确的位置设置上面的注册表项。4) 将正确的位置传入任务的“ToolPath”参数中。 (MSB3091)
的错误。在
Resgen error using SharpDevelop 4.0 (.NET 4.0) on Vista SP 2
这里找到了解决方法,将项目的.Net Framework的版本更新为本机的.net framework的版本。操作是: 在当前编辑的项目,右键,选择"Properties",
点击"Change",就会进入"Product Upgrade"的画面,在"Change target frameworkd"中选择 当前的.net framework 版本,然后再点击"Convert".
.net framework ,在控制面板,卸载程序中,可以看到.net framewrok 字样的,这就是本机的.net framework 版本
相关文章推荐
- ssh web版工具shellinabox解析
- System.getProperty中key的释义
- Linux自动备份文件(linux计划任务)
- Linux之内存使用限制
- 持续集成篇_04_Maven使用Jetty或Tomcat运行项目
- linux分享六:字符串处理
- linux分享六:进程管理
- opencv安装路径出错
- Linux C标准
- hadoop的HDFS文件存储
- Hadoop启动时出现Warning: $HADOOP_HOME is deprecated.警告
- 数据工程师常用的 Shell 命令
- Android系统架构学习笔记
- shell从函数文件里调用函数
- Checking if a user is a member in a SharePoint group within web InfoPath 2010 forms
- Linux 学习之路:认识shell和bash
- 设置Hadoop用户以便访问任何HDFS文件
- nginx命令:启动,停止及命令参数详解
- ant+eclipse3.4(kepler)+tomcat6
- shell写自动安装脚本自动读取license和自动输入回车